Вопрос

Я пытаюсь разработать веб-проект .Net, используя NHibernate и Spring.net.Но я застрял.

Spring.net, похоже, зависит от разных версий сборок NHibernate (возможно, ему нужна 1.2.1.4000, а моя версия NHibernate — 1.2.0.4000).

Я решил некоторые проблемы с тегом «bindingRedirect», но теперь даже он перестал работать.

Мой вопрос:

Есть ли какой-нибудь способ сделать это простым способом разрешить межбиблиотечные отношения?

Это было полезно?

Решение

Я тоже столкнулся с этим и был разочарован тем, что просто взял исходный код Spring и скомпилировал его с последней версией NHibernate, чтобы он исчез навсегда.Не уверен, подойдет ли вам этот вариант, но затраченные 10 минут, похоже, в целом сэкономили мне много времени.

Вот ссылка SourceForge на источник Spring для всех версий: Весенний источник

Другие советы

Spring.Net имеет открытый исходный код, не так ли?Почему бы вам просто не загрузить исходный код, обновить ссылку на ту же версию NHibernate, которую вы используете, и перекомпилировать?

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top